Building a Solid Foundation: Core Gaming Principles

Before delving into specific tools or techniques, it’s crucial to understand the fundamental principles that underpin successful gaming. Adaptability is paramount; a rigid playstyle is easily countered by astute opponents. Players must be able to analyze situations quickly, recognize patterns, and adjust their strategies on the fly. This requires a deep understanding of the game's mechanics, map layouts, character abilities, and opponent tendencies. Furthermore, consistent practice is non-negotiable. Repetition builds muscle memory, refines decision-making, and fosters a sense of intuition. This isn't just about playing for hours on end, it’s about focused, deliberate practice aimed at improving specific skills. Finally, maintaining a positive mindset and managing tilt (emotional frustration) are essential for sustained performance. A clear head and a resilient attitude allow players to learn from setbacks and maintain composure under pressure.

The Importance of Game Knowledge

A comprehensive understanding of the game's intricacies is the cornerstone of any successful strategy. This includes knowing the nuances of each character, weapon, or ability, as well as understanding how different elements interact with each other. Beyond the mechanics, it’s important to study map layouts, identify key strategic locations, and understand common player routes. Analyzing professional gameplay can provide valuable insights into advanced tactics and strategies, showcasing how experienced players utilize the game's features to their advantage. Staying updated with patch notes and meta changes is also crucial, as the game's balance is constantly evolving. This requires a proactive approach to learning and a willingness to adapt to new challenges.

Leveraging Data for Performance Analysis

In the modern gaming era, data is king. Tracking key performance indicators (KPIs) allows players to identify areas for improvement and measure their progress over time. Metrics like kill-death ratio (K/D), accuracy percentage, win rate, and average damage per game can provide valuable insights into a player's strengths and weaknesses. However, raw data alone isn't enough. It's crucial to interpret this data correctly and understand the underlying factors that contribute to specific results. For example, a low K/D ratio might indicate a need to improve aiming skills or strategic positioning, while a high damage output might suggest a strong offensive skillset. Utilizing Replay Analysis Tools

One of the most effective ways to improve gameplay is through replay analysis. Watching your own replays allows you to identify mistakes, analyze decision-making processes, and understand how opponents exploited your weaknesses. Focus on specific scenarios, such as failed engagements or lost objectives, and carefully examine the factors that contributed to those outcomes. Pay attention to your positioning, timing, and decision-making in those moments. Replay analysis isn't just about identifying mistakes; it's also about recognizing opportunities for improvement and replicating successful strategies. Many games offer built-in replay features, while third-party software provides more advanced analysis tools with features like heatmaps and detailed statistics.

Optimizing Your Gaming Setup

While skill and strategy are paramount, a poorly optimized gaming setup can hinder performance. This encompasses everything from hardware choices to software configurations. A high-refresh-rate monitor is essential for smooth visuals and reduced input lag, providing a competitive advantage in fast-paced games. A responsive mouse and keyboard are equally important, allowing for precise aiming and quick reactions. Furthermore, a stable internet connection with low latency is crucial for minimizing lag and ensuring a seamless online experience. Investing in quality peripherals is an investment in your performance. Beyond hardware, optimizing software settings is also vital. This includes adjusting graphics settings for optimal frame rates, disabling unnecessary background processes, and ensuring that your drivers are up to date.

Ergonomics and Physical Wellbeing

Gaming can be physically demanding, requiring hours of sustained focus and precise movements. Poor posture and repetitive strain injuries are common among gamers. Investing in an ergonomic chair, keyboard, and mouse can help maintain proper posture and reduce strain on your wrists, hands, and back. Regular breaks are also essential for preventing fatigue and maintaining focus. It's important to stretch regularly, take short walks, and hydrate adequately. Prioritizing your physical wellbeing is crucial for sustained performance and preventing long-term health problems. Beyond the Game: Mental Fortitude and Strategic Rest

Peak performance isn’t just about mechanical skill or strategic knowledge; it's deeply intertwined with mental well-being. Consistent high-level gameplay demands intense focus, quick decision-making, and the ability to perform under pressure. Cultivating mental fortitude—resilience, emotional control, and positive self-talk—is paramount. Techniques such as mindfulness, meditation, or even simple breathing exercises can help manage stress, reduce anxiety, and improve concentration. Equally important is strategic rest. Overtraining can lead to burnout, diminished performance, and increased risk of injury. Prioritizing sleep, maintaining a healthy diet, and incorporating regular physical activity are essential for restoring mental and physical energy. Recognizing the limits of your endurance and allowing yourself time to recover are crucial components of a sustainable gaming regimen.
